ContinuousIntegrationTrigger interface
Représente un déclencheur d’intégration continue (CI).
- Extends
Propriétés
batch |
Indique si les modifications doivent être traitées par lots pendant qu’une autre build CI est en cours d’exécution. |
branch |
|
max |
Nombre maximal de builds CI simultanées qui s’exécutent par branche. |
path |
|
polling |
Intervalle d’interrogation, en secondes. |
polling |
ID du travail utilisé pour interroger un référentiel externe. |
settings |
Propriétés héritées
trigger |
Type du déclencheur. |
Détails de la propriété
batchChanges
Indique si les modifications doivent être traitées par lots pendant qu’une autre build CI est en cours d’exécution.
batchChanges: boolean
Valeur de propriété
boolean
branchFilters
branchFilters: string[]
Valeur de propriété
string[]
maxConcurrentBuildsPerBranch
Nombre maximal de builds CI simultanées qui s’exécutent par branche.
maxConcurrentBuildsPerBranch: number
Valeur de propriété
number
pathFilters
pathFilters: string[]
Valeur de propriété
string[]
pollingInterval
Intervalle d’interrogation, en secondes.
pollingInterval: number
Valeur de propriété
number
pollingJobId
ID du travail utilisé pour interroger un référentiel externe.
pollingJobId: string
Valeur de propriété
string
settingsSourceType
settingsSourceType: number
Valeur de propriété
number
Détails de la propriété héritée
triggerType
Type du déclencheur.
triggerType: DefinitionTriggerType
Valeur de propriété
héritée deBuildTrigger.triggerType